Output d4508a1723e2b22264e2ee87e048588beec21d5869478705f8c009685ef83294:2

value
3180428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 013901332aaba3d325bcee653737f50a2f630761 OP_EQUAL
address
M81dCNpqpTYgyYknZYrRiYhMVPfSLooy16
transaction
d4508a1723e2b22264e2ee87e048588beec21d5869478705f8c009685ef83294
spent
true